The contract calls for a 20 percent wage increase over three years for housekeepers and smaller increases for other employees. The agreement will add $2.30 to the wages of all non-tipped Beverly Hilton employees and $1.25 to all tipped workers such as servers and porters. It also calls for hotel management to maintain the current health plan for employees while a restructured plan is negotiated.
